Hugh Lanning, the Labour Parliamentary Candidate for the Canterbury and Whitstable constituency, held an open discussion at CCCU on the 30th of October as part of the Politics Programme’s Making Politics Matter series.

In a wide ranging discussion Mr. Lanning spoke passionately of his deep seated interest in the cause of Palestine (he is Chair of the Palestinian Solidarity Campaign) and his lengthy involvement in the trade union movement.

This provided for a great discussion on his, and the Labour Party’s, foreign policy and domestic policies, in particular on workers’ rights and the cost of living.  Mr. Lanning kindly gave over significant time to our students to let them ask questions and he responded in full with thoughtful, though not always agreed, answers.

Member of the wider Canterbury community were also in attendance which provided for an excellent opportunity for both sides to get to know each other.  The Politics programme will be hosting other candidates who are standing in the constituency in the coming months, leading up to our hustings event in April 2015.
